Plymouth Argyle FC

This English football club is called The Pilgrims, and the club colours are green and black. The home jersey has black and green vertical stripes on the chest, while the shorts are white. Outdoors they then play in a combination of black shorts with dark green detailing and a light green jersey. Their home stadium is Home Park, which has a seating capacity of 18,600. The club was founded back in 1886, in the city of Plymouth in the metropolitan county of Devon. It has played in English professional competitions since 1903.

Barnsley FC

Barnsley FC is a football team that was founded in 1887, but then still under the name Barnsley St. Peter's FC. Initially the club colour was blue, but fairly soon after in 1904 it was changed to red and white, which has lasted to the present day. They even reached the prestigious Premier League in the 1997/1998 season, but were immediately relegated and never returned to the English elite.
